Germany: Tunnel ventilation works for Ingolstadt Nord – Nuremberg Reichswald high-speed rail line renewal

Client / Awarding Authority
DB InfraGO AG, Frankfurt am Main, Germany

Winning Contractor(s)
Not yet awarded – negotiated procedure with prior call for competition

Project Scope
DB InfraGO AG has issued a negotiated procedure with prior call for competition for tunnel ventilation works associated with the SE2 track renewal project on the Ingolstadt Nord – Nuremberg Reichswald section of the German long-distance railway network.

The works form part of renewal and upgrade measures on line 5934, a section of the Nuremberg–Ingolstadt high-speed railway corridor used by long-distance passenger services. The contract covers installation and integration of ventilation systems required for safe railway tunnel operation during and after track renewal works.

Activities include the provision, installation and commissioning of ventilation equipment and associated control systems to maintain operational safety in tunnels along the project section.
